The transgender community and LGBTQ+ culture share an intertwined history shaped by resistance, celebration, and a continuous fight for human rights. While the broader LGBTQ+ acronym brings together diverse sexual orientations and gender identities, the transgender experience offers a unique perspective on gender presentation and bodily autonomy. Understanding this relationship requires exploring historical roots, modern cultural contributions, intersectional challenges, and the ongoing movement for global equality. While the broader culture has fought for the right to love whom they choose, the transgender community fights for the right to exist in their own skin. Access to gender-affirming care (hormone replacement therapy, surgeries, mental health support) is a cornerstone of trans rights. In many parts of the world, these life-saving procedures are illegal or prohibitively expensive. This fight places the transgender community at the intersection of healthcare rights and civil rights.

For decades, bar raids and police harassment were a daily reality for queer and trans individuals. The turning point came in the late 1960s. At the Compton’s Cafeteria Riot in San Francisco (1966) and the Stonewall Riots in New York City (1969), transgender women of color, drag queens, and gender-nonconforming youth stood at the front lines. They fought back against state-sanctioned violence, transforming a underground community into a political movement. Key Pioneers
